The United States RealWear company launched a HMT-1 industrial head-mounted AI computer, which superimposes the real scene and digital content in real time through AR smart glasses, and puts the required information (data, video, pictures, drawings, etc.) on the scene from the first perspective Presented before our eyes. Users can check the on-site situation through it, and complete the work safely, efficiently and intelligently.

Currently, RealWear has provided products and solutions for the world's top 500 companies Honeywell, Volkswagen, Duke Energy and other companies.

It is reported that relying on the remote technical support platform, maintenance technical experts can see the same view of the wearer through the computer or mobile phone, and guide them to complete each maintenance step through voice, pictures, files, text and other information to ensure troubleshooting .

Augmented reality (AR), as an information visualization tool, can be used in the manufacturing industry, where real-time reporting is essential to the decision-making process. An organization must ensure that their processes are monitored and continuously improved. This is why an AR system connected with computer-aided quality (CAQ) software is proposed as a production monitoring solution. AR technology displays the key performance indicators (KPIs) of each workstation in the factory, which are collected from measuring equipment and integrated into CAQ software; this information is transmitted wirelessly to mobile devices and is located by the indoor positioning system (IPS). The implementation of the system has produced a dynamic tool that can reduce audit time.

Augmented Reality (AR) technology is a technology that ingeniously integrates virtual information with the real world. It uses a variety of technical means such as multimedia, three-dimensional modeling, real-time tracking and registration, intelligent interaction, and sensing. Computer-generated text, images, three-dimensional models, music, video and other virtual information are simulated and applied to the real world. The two kinds of information complement each other to achieve "enhancement" of the real world.

Perhaps any car mechanic or car enthusiast in the past could recognize a considerable part of the engine parts and know the specific purpose. Now, as more and more complex sensors, computers and safety facilities are applied to automobiles, the maintenance of automobiles is no longer so easy. For this reason, BMW has specially developed an augmented reality glasses. BMW car maintenance personnel can see the highlighted parts with glasses, and the computer will tell the user how to install them in which order. The small screen on the glasses worn by maintenance personnel allows maintenance personnel to see computer-generated pictures in a real environment.

BMW's augmented reality glasses repair operation is actually an AR car manual. Using mobile devices or AR glasses to scan anywhere in the car, consumers can directly see the relevant instructions and say goodbye to the paper instructions.

IDC pointed out that by 2020, the global AR/VR market related expenditure will reach 18.8 billion U.S. dollars, a year-on-year increase of about 78.5% compared to 2019. Some institutions predict that in the near future, the scale of the AR industry will reach hundreds of billions of dollars.

After the launch of 5G, the first scenario application will accelerate the development of VR/AR, and the growth rate of the Chinese market will be higher than that of the global market. Therefore, with the blessing of 5G, the communication transmission shortcomings of immersive game scenes such as VR/AR will be compensated, and it is expected that the commercialization of VR/AR of immersive games will accelerate. According to the China Academy of Information and Communications Technology, the scale of the global virtual reality industry is close to 100 billion yuan, and the compound annual growth rate in 2017-2022 is expected to exceed 70%. According to Greenlight's forecast, the global virtual reality industry will exceed 200 billion yuan in 2020. Among them, the VR market is 160 billion yuan and the AR market is 45 billion yuan. In addition, for the Chinese market, according to IDC's latest "IDC Global Augmented and Virtual Reality Spending Guide", by 2023, China's AR/VR market spending will reach 65.21 billion U.S. dollars, which is higher than the 2019 forecast (6.53 billion U.S. dollars). remarkable growth. At the same time, the compound annual growth rate (CAGR) from 2018 to 2023 will reach 84.6%, which is higher than the 78.3% growth rate of the global market.
